About the role:

Justteachers is looking for a dedicated Intervention Teaching Assistant to support a supportive primary school in Corby. This full-time role starts April 2026 and runs until January 2027. You will work with targeted groups of pupils who require additional support in literacy and numeracy.

Key Responsibilities:

•Deliver small group intervention sessions
• Support pupils in improving reading, writing, and maths skills
• Work closely with teaching staff to monitor progress
• Encourage confidence and engagement in learning
• Assist with classroom activities when required

Pre-requisites:

• Experience supporting learning interventions in schools
• Strong understanding of basic literacy and numeracy support
• Enhanced DBS on the update service or willingness to obtain one
• Two references from a related field
